Portuguese traditional-style sidewalk - Calada Portuguesa
A patterned pavement in black and white limestone waves, a reference to Portugals maritime heritage, is pictured in Lisbon, Portugal on November 27, 2019. The Portuguese sidewalk (Calada Portuguesa), dates back to the mid 19th century, it is a traditional-style sidewalk used in many of the country pedestrian areas and in former Portuguese colonies such as Macau and Brazil. Is made with small pieces of stones arranged in a pattern or image, usually used on sidewalks, but it is in squares and atriums that this art finds its deepest expression.
